Serious Engine Hesitation

I'm looking for some help,here's the story. I start the car and let her run until it's warm. When I give it a stab at the throttle it chokes out and if i keep the pedal down it will stall. However if i raze the Rs slowly i can bring it up to redline.what's the problem. The car has been sitting for a while but it has water remover in the tank and i ran and injector cleaner for good measure. I replaced the feul pump a while back so i know thats still good. New coil and air filters.
Has anyone had this problem. I would greatly appreciate some sound advice. Thanks

Checked fuel pressure at the regulator? Normally a no-rev is associated more with low fuel pressure/fuel starvation. Fuel filter fixed this problem on my buddy's old Bronco, it was the original filter and finally clogged. Although it took about 15-20 minutes of running to clear up, the filter itself came apart and I believe sent pieces of debris into the lines and was plugging up the rail and injectors.
